The Thailand uranium nitrate market is carving out its niche, driven primarily by the scientific research sector. Research institutions and universities across Thailand rely on uranium nitrate for various applications in nuclear physics and chemistry, reinforcing the compound's importance in educational and governmental research initiatives.
While the market remains relatively small, it benefits from a significant uptick in interest as the country contemplates integrating nuclear energy into its broader energy portfolio. This move is coupled with stringent regulations that ensure its use is exclusively for peaceful, research-driven purposes, creating a structured environment for market growth.
The growth of the Thailand uranium nitrate market faces a variety of constraints primarily linked to regulatory challenges. The hazardous nature of uranium compounds necessitates stringent oversight, complicating operations for suppliers and researchers alike. These regulations, while essential for safety, impose significant compliance costs, creating a barrier for new entrants. Public apprehensions concerning nuclear safety also contribute to an atmosphere of caution, potentially stalling advancements and broader acceptance of nuclear applications in energy production.
